Welcome to the Office of Inclusive Excellence

The Office Inclusive Excellence is dedicated to advancing a culture of belonging, connectedness, and fairness throughout the Montclair State University community. Our mission is to ensure every individual feels seen, valued, respected, and empowered—regardless of their background, experiences, or perspective. We see power and strength in working collaboratively to amplify all voices while upholding fairness and dignity for everyone. Our goal is to ensure that all voices are heard, differences are celebrated, and barriers to engagement are actively dismantled.

Whether you are a student, faculty member, staff, or community partner, we invite you to join us in advancing a more just and inclusive community. Together, we can create an environment where inclusion drives excellence and where everyone has the opportunity to thrive.

Mission Statement

Our mission is to advance Montclair’s aspirational excellence goals, initiatives and promote cultural intelligence in a welcoming environment for all by providing an integrated, shared approach through structures, policies, initiatives, and programming.

Purpose

We are dedicated to fostering a campus environment that upholds fairness, connectedness, and belonging for everyone as foundational values. Our purpose is to ensure all members of the community—students, faculty, staff, and visitors—experience respect, opportunity, and fair treatment in all aspects of institutional life.

Through collaboration, education, advocacy, and policy, the Office aims to cultivate a culture of inclusive excellence, where varied perspectives are not only welcomed but celebrated as essential to academic and social innovation.

Fair Mindedness

Fair-minded leaders:

  • Question their own assumptions,
  • Recognize stereotypes that limit student and employee success,
  • Become accountable for the success of all their students and employee, and recognizing and understanding differences
